Hey Osmo,
Thanks very much for the hint with the context. I was not using
lupdate/lconvert because I don't like the dependency on QT for the build
environment. I used xgettext but did not handle the context. I am now
using qsTranslate, specifying the context explicitly and telling
xgettext with the option -kqsTranslate:1c,2 to include the context. Now
everything works. Thank you!!!

On 08.03.2018 21:50, Osmo Salomaa wrote:
> On Thu, Mar 8, 2018, at 20:21, Yann Büchau wrote:
>> Now my question is, what am I doing wrong so QML stuff won't translate?
>> My QML is just the python-sample with some strings wrapped with qsTr().
> What's your translation call like? Note that the context argument needs to match what is in the translation file. If you happened to copy the Pan Transit style of converting gettext po-files to Qt linguist files, then the context will be empty. I use the following helper function for QML translations: https://github.com/otsaloma/pan-transit/blob/master/qml/pan-transit.qml#L40
